Pat D’Arrigo ARTS Center
ARTS provides visual, performing and literary art programs for kids facing life challenges at the Pat D’Arrigo ARTS Center. This 7,000 square-foot creative space provides a Music Room, Media Arts Lab, Performing Arts Space, Painting Studio, Mixed Media Studio, Ceramics Studio, and the ARTS Gallery. Classes called "Expression Sessions" in art, music, ceramics, photography, media arts, literature, and dance are offered during after-school hours.

Community Outreach Programs
ARTS brings visual, performing and literary Expression Sessions to many of our community partners, including youth in hospitals and other treatment facilities.

Community Art Projects
ARTS collaborates with many partner organizations to create public works of art in order to beautify and bring creativity to the environments of the children we serve. In addition, the projects develop and encourage a sense of community among the youth who co-create them.

Van-Go Transportation Program
ARTS provides free transportation for youth to and from the ARTS Center as well as to various arts and cultural events throughout the community.

Social & Youth Enterprise Initiatives
Mission-based arts-related businesses provide internships, job training and employment to teens, particularly those who are homeless. Businesses include creating and selling artwork, providing graphic design and large format printing services, working in the ARTS Gallery and framing business, and helping with the ARTS Center operations.
